Abstract

One or more computing devices, systems, and/or methods for determining thresholds are provided. For example, first activity associated with a plurality of client devices may be detected. A first activity distribution associated with the plurality of client devices may be determined based upon the first activity. A plurality of peaks of the first activity distribution may be identified. A plurality of gradients associated with pairs of peaks of the plurality of peaks may be determined. A target peak of the plurality of peaks may be determined based upon the plurality of gradients. A threshold amount of activity associated with the first activity may be determined based upon the target peak. A first set of activity associated with a first client device may be detected. A fraudulence label associated with the first client device may be determined based upon the first set of activity and/or the threshold amount of activity.
